Smoked Salmon Cheese Ball (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Main Ingredients

01 - 16 ounces cream cheese
02 - 12 ounces smoked salmon or regular salmon plus 1 teaspoon liquid smoke
03 - 2 tablespoons sour cream
04 - 1/2 cup red onion, finely diced
05 - 1 1/2 teaspoons lemon pepper seasoning
06 - 1 cup pecans, roughly chopped
07 - 2 tablespoons fresh herbs (chives, parsley, dill), chopped

# Instructions:

01 - Add the cream cheese, sour cream, salmon, red onion, and lemon pepper to a mixing bowl.
02 - Use your hands to mix everything together, or alternatively, use a stand mixer.
03 - Shape the cheese mixture into a ball using your hands. If it’s too soft, chill for 30 minutes before forming.
04 - Mix together the chopped pecans and fresh herbs. Spread them in a single layer on a plate or cutting board.
05 - Roll the cheese ball in the pecan and herb mixture until fully coated.
06 - Serve immediately with crackers or veggie slices. Alternatively, refrigerate until ready to serve for enhanced flavor.

# Notes:

01 - The flavor of the cheese ball intensifies after refrigeration, so it can be prepared a day in advance.
02 - This recipe can be made dairy-free by substituting vegan cream cheese.
